5 Innovations in the Carpet Industry

5 Innovations in the Carpet Industry

The humble carpet may be hundreds of years old but it has certainly received significant upgrades and improvements with the help of technology.

Here are 5 modern innovations that have made their way in the carpet and carpet cleaning industry.

Better Waterproofing

Carpet owners have been constantly plagued by stains and moisture-related issues, something that can be fixed with the help of a thorough carpet cleaning service.

New carpet fibers are now more moisture-repellant, and optimal backing now prevents moisture instead of allowing it to soak through, which makes it easier for a carpet cleaner to restore it to a new-like state.

Memory Foam

Memory foam makes a world of difference in the comfort department. Not only that, it can be added as an option for greater energy savings and noise reduction.

Saves Money

Carpet is a mobile insulator that can regulate temperature well. You can put it on any part of the house and it brings a level of comfort like none other.

Carpets have R-value and are far superior in the insulation department. This makes them cost-efficient materials you can use to keep your house warmer during winter months.

Green Technology

Carpet manufacturers are doing their part in producing environment-friendly products. Not only that, but their process includes green practices and materials as well.

Better Air Quality

Quality carpets can reverse poor air quality despite belief that it worsens it. Dander, allergen and dust can settle and get trapped under a carpet’s fibers. Compared to hard surfaces, carpets collect and keep them until time comes that carpet cleaners get rid of them.

Aside from regular professional cleaning, a quick vacuum can get rid of the pollen and dust and keep air quality in a home or office in optimal conditions.

Modern carpets also have a higher level of durability due to engineering breakthroughs and better materials.
